Cessation of Defence personnel NHS commissioning statistics

Published 30 April 2024

Summary

The Ministry of Defence (MOD) publishes an Official Statistic on the number of UK armed forces and civilian personnel with a Defence Medical Services registration. We are seeking external users’ views on the cessation of this report.

Background

This publication was developed to enable the MOD, the Department of Health (DH), NHS England (and devolved administrations), Public Health England, and local authorities to make informed decisions regarding the commissioning of clinical services by location, depending on the size and make-up of the populations requiring access to care. This was of particular importance during the 2015 Strategic Defence and Security Review (SDSR) which resulted in a reduction in the size of the Armed Forces, and the Army Basing Programme, which saw a number of troops relocated.

Reasons for proposed change

The Army Basing Programme ended in March 2021 and since then population changes have been small (less than 2% change in numbers of armed forces personnel between publications) and due to routine troop movements. The proportions of personnel by location have also remained the same over this period. We believe that there is now sufficient published information to allow for future estimates to be made of personnel by location. This is a resource intensive publication which generates a low level of interest, and therefore we are keen to seek feedback on whether this resource could be used elsewhere.  Analysis Health will continue to collect and process the data and produce internal management information where required and respond when asked to Freedom of Information requests and Parliamentary Questions.

Timings

The consultation will run for six weeks from 30 April 2024. This consultation complies with the Government’s Code of Practice on Consultations. All responses will be taken into consideration on how to proceed however, if there are no objections during the consultation period, the publication of this report will automatically cease.
